The Benefits of Paver Patios

Before we get into the creative ideas, it’s essential to understand why paver patios are a popular choice for homeowners.

  1. Durability: Pavers are made from robust materials, such as concrete, brick, or natural stone, which can withstand heavy foot traffic and severe weather conditions.

  2. Low Maintenance: Unlike traditional concrete slabs that may crack over time, paver patios allow for easy repairs and maintenance. Simply replacing a damaged paver is usually sufficient.

  3. Versatility: Pavers come in a wide range of colors, shapes, and sizes, providing various design possibilities that can suit any style or preference.

  4. Eco-Friendly Options: Many paver materials are sustainable and allow for water permeability, reducing runoff and promoting better drainage.

  5. Increased Property Value: A well-designed paver patio enhances the beauty of your home, potentially increasing its market value.

With these advantages in mind, let’s explore how to design an inviting and functional outdoor space using pavers.

 

Choosing the Right Paver Material

Concrete Pavers

Concrete pavers are a popular choice for their versatility and affordability. They come in various colors and textures, making it easy to customize your patio. You can choose from standard square shapes or more intricate patterns, allowing you to create a unique design that complements your home.

Brick Pavers

Brick pavers lend a classic and timeless look, featuring warm tones that add character to any outdoor space. They’re incredibly durable and create a rustic feel, making them a great choice for patios designed for entertaining or relaxation.

Natural Stone Pavers

For homeowners looking for an upscale appearance, natural stone pavers, like flagstone or limestone, can be stunning. These materials offer a unique, organic aesthetic, and their irregular shapes can lend a more natural feel to your surroundings. However, they can be more expensive and may require more maintenance.

Porcelain Pavers

Porcelain pavers are becoming increasingly popular for patios due to their contemporary appeal and resistance to staining and fading. They’re available in various colors and designs, simulating the appearance of natural stone or even wood, without the drawbacks associated with these materials.

 

Design Styles for Paver Patios

Contemporary Minimalism

If sleek, modern designs resonate with you, a contemporary minimalist paver patio can be the perfect choice. Opt for large-format concrete pavers laid in symmetrical patterns. Using neutral colors like grays and whites can create a clean and understated look. Consider incorporating built-in seating with clean lines and unfussy landscaping to enhance the modern feel.

Rustic Charm

For those who prefer a warm and inviting atmosphere, a rustic paver patio can provide that homey vibe. Use irregular shaped natural stone pavers and surround them with soft, native plants and flowers. Incorporate wooden elements such as a pergola or reclaimed wood furniture for an authentic rustic experience. Earthy tones and textures will create a cozy and inviting space.

Mediterranean Escape

Inspired by the sun-kissed villas of Southern Europe, a Mediterranean-style patio can transport you to a different world. Utilize warm-toned clay or terracotta pavers arranged in bold patterns. Flourishing potted plants, intricate tile mosaics, and wrought iron fixtures can complement the inviting ambiance. A central water feature, such as a fountain, can enhance the Mediterranean charm, providing calming sounds and a relaxing atmosphere.

The Formal Garden

For a more structured approach, a formal garden patio can elegantly define your outdoor space. Choose uniform, high-end materials like rectangular concrete pavers and lay them in a herringbone or chevron pattern. Surround the patio with precisely trimmed hedges, symmetrical flower beds, and stately support structures like columns or topiaries. This refined aesthetic can evoke feelings of sophistication and tranquility.

 

Creative Layouts for Paver Patios

Circular Patios

If you want to make an impact, consider a circular paver patio. This layout encourages conversation and creates an inviting focal point in your yard. You can surround it with lounge chairs and a fire pit in the center, providing the perfect gathering spot for friends and family. Add decorative edging or larger pavers to define the circular shape and separate it from other areas in your landscape.

Multi-Level Patios

For yards with slopes or varied elevation, multi-level patios can create interest and functionality. By incorporating steps and different levels, you can define distinct areas for dining, lounging, or entertaining. Use pavers of different sizes and colors to highlight each level while ensuring a cohesive overall design. This approach not only solves potential drainage issues but also adds dimension to your outdoor space.

Border Designs

Enhancing your paver patio with decorative borders can add a stylish touch and define the space. Consider using contrasting colored pavers or materials to create a border around the main patio area. This helps draw attention to your patio and creates visual interest. You can also incorporate lighting within the border for added ambiance during evening gatherings.

Patterns and Inlays

Experimenting with paver patterns can take your patio from ordinary to extraordinary. One popular idea is to create a central paver design using contrasting colors or shapes to draw the eye. For example, a circular motif in the center can appear visually stunning against rectangular pavers. Alternating colors in a checkerboard pattern or herringbone layout can add sophistication to your patio’s design.

 

Integrating Functional Features

Outdoor Kitchens

Incorporating an outdoor kitchen is a spectacular way to enhance your paver patio. Besides providing convenience, it creates a cohesive space for entertaining. Use pavers to build the foundation for your outdoor grill, countertops, and seating areas. Pair them with weatherproof cabinetry and appliances for the ultimate outdoor culinary experience.

Fire Pits

A fire pit is a great addition to any paver patio, encouraging warmth and coziness during cooler evenings. You can build a circular seating arrangement with pavers around the fire pit, allowing for intimate gatherings. Whether you prefer a natural stone fire pit or a more contemporary design with concrete pavers, this feature will become a cozy focal point for night-time relaxation.

Water Features

Incorporating a water feature, such as a small pond or fountain, adds tranquility and visual appeal to your paver patio. Position the feature centrally or as a backdrop to provide a lovely soundscape as you enjoy your outdoor space. Surround it with pavers to create a seamless transition from the patio to the calming waters.

Shade Structures

To ensure that you and your guests can enjoy the outdoor space comfortably, consider adding shade structures like pergolas or awnings. These can be constructed using wood or metal to create a stylish contrast with your paver patio. You can also train climbing plants or install retractable awnings for additional aesthetics and shade.

 

Lighting Your Paver Patio

Proper lighting can accentuate your paver patio, creating an enchanting atmosphere for evening gatherings. Here are some creative ideas to illuminate your outdoor space:

Pathway Lighting

Install low-voltage pathway lights along the edges of your paver patio or around garden borders. These provide safety and enhance the beauty of your design, directing guests to different areas of your yard.

String Lights

String lights have a whimsical yet cozy effect, transforming your patio into a magical setting. Hang them above the patio or around pergolas to create a soft glow that’s perfect for special occasions or quiet evenings at home.

Recessed Lighting

For a modern touch, consider recessed lighting within the pavers themselves. These fixtures can be strategically placed to highlight architectural features or walkways while providing sufficient light to enjoy evening activities.

Lanterns and Candles

Using lanterns and candles can add an intimate charm to your patio. Surround seating areas with decorative lanterns or place candles on tables to set a cozy mood. Opt for solar-powered lanterns that provide ambient lighting while being eco-friendly.
